Title: Perch Fishing
Post by: PaddiesDaddy on Jul 07, 2018, 09:19 PM
Hello, new member here looking for some pointers....not secret spots just some info. New to Wyoming. I have fished Crystal Reservoir, Sloan Lake, Packer Lake, Wheatland 3.
Have done quite well at Crystal and Wheatland...but am getting burned out on trout.
Today I had a nice nice sized perch from Crystal on the line that managed to get off....other than that caught more trout.....
I would like a great little place to get some perch or walleye from the bank.
Sloan has produced small perch at best for me...and way to over crowded....
Any good spots on Crystal that anyone has had good luck with perch?
Any help or pointers is much appreciated.
